Traditional telephone systems that can easily be matched to your business requirements are efficient and straightforward. To enable your staff to communicate internally between each other, and externally to outside agencies and customers, an in-house telephony system provides your company with a Private Branch Exchange, basically a private telephone network.

Internal phone calls are totally free and made through a PBX (Private Branch Exchange), while external calls are sent over analogue lines rented from a telephone company (Public Switched Telephone Network - PSTN), via a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) Gateway, or ASDN/ISDN.
If your business is relatively small with just a few workers, a PBX (Private Branch Exchange) will possibly not be the your most cost efficient solution. But, using modern, cloud based technology and a virtual PBX, could be a far better answer. Quite often small businesses are even able to obtain a "free" version of a virtual PBX, which some communications companies are willing to offer. Such free options often don't come with all the features, or only last for a short trial period however, thus be careful of checking all of the specifications before you sign up for anything.
You should be wary of any companies offering you a free virtual PBX, but where there is paid hosting, because in this case you will be charged more as you send more traffic through it. You are far better to settle for a paid professional provider that will supply your business in Uddingston with a full functionality package, and when required an opportunity to expand the service.

What Does VoIP Stand For? - To save on the cost of making long distance, international and mobile phone calls, VoIP is a system which was developed in the late 1990s by a firm called VocalTec, and is short for "Voice Over Internet Protocol".
A VoIP solution makes use of your high-speed data connection to make and receive video and voice calls. VoIP technologies can be improved using hardware and software to provide businesses in Uddingston with;
- Recording and monitoring of calls
- Live website communication
- Instant messaging (IM)
- Conference or multi user video calls
- Call queuing
- Call forwarding services
- Voicemail and message retrieval
A reliable VoIP system allows remote workers to integrate freely and smoothly with other personnel, regardless of where they are based in the country. Basically an internet connection, a microphone headset and a laptop is all that is required. Suppliers and customers can also talk directly and instantly to you at no cost to themselves, providing that they've got access to an internet connection at the time. As soon as you have installed an optimised VoIP business phone system, you will be able to control all your communications via your company's computers.
VoIP software packages can also come with helpful business related features that are normally charged extra for by telecommunication companies. Some examples of these are automatic call forwarding, caller ID and auto redial, which on the majority of VoIP business packages come included. A huge benefit is the ability to add extra telephone lines at cost-free as your employee numbers rise, as well as the ability to integrate with existing IT and telecommunication devices.

VoIP has its drawbacks however. The call quality can be badly impacted if your Uddingston business is within a low data speed area, or has a poor quality web connection. Companies in Uddingston who are relying on VoIP communication should probably utilise a dedicated data connection. DDOS (Dedicated Denial of Service) cyber assaults have been seen to be something of an issue for standalone VoIP systems in recent years. Some larger companies and organisations have been targeted and held to ransom by attackers who've flooded their VoIP communications with calls and messages, and caused genuine customer communications to fail by overwhelming the system. There are some superb security programs on offer to stop such incidents from occurring, but it is recommended that you have a secondary form of communication for your business in Uddingston as well as VoIP.

VOIP Servers
The use of VOIP servers has revolutionized the telecommunications industry by providing an efficient and cost-effective means of making telephone calls over the world wide web. By transforming voice signals into digital data packets, VOIP servers enable the transmission of phone calls over the internet to the recipient's device. The functionality of VOIP servers surpasses that of conventional phone systems, providing the ability to handle numerous calls at once, and offering advanced features such as video conferencing, voicemail and call forwarding. VOIP servers are an ideal solution for companies of all sizes due to their ease of scalability and ability to integrate with existing business applications.
